Paddy Power, the Ireland-based betting company, has replaced UK online car retailer Cazoo as the title sponsor of the World Darts Championship in a three-year deal.

The tie-up, struck with the Professional Darts Corporation (PDC) and announced yesterday (July 10), starts with the 2023-24 edition of the event, which takes place at Alexandra Palace in London, UK, from December 15, 2023, to January 3, 2024.

While financial terms were not disclosed, the PDC said Paddy Power had made a “significant investment” to elevate the event “to a whole new level.”

Michelle Spillane, Paddy Power’s marketing and brand director, said: “When we agreed to step up to the oche with the PDC as new sponsors of the World Darts Championship, we knew we’d hit the bullseye.

“This tournament is the ultimate example of sport colliding with entertainment, a mix we at Paddy Power are naturally drawn towards. Getting stuck into a sponsorship as iconic as the World Darts Championship at Alexandra Palace is hugely exciting for our brand, and we can’t wait to make our mark.”

The deal ends Cazoo’s short reign as title sponsor, having held the rights to the 2022-23 edition after expanding an existing deal with the PDC to replace the previous title sponsor William Hill.

Cazoo’s exit from darts comes as the company withdraws from several sports sponsorships after announcing last September it would be shutting down its European business and cutting 750 jobs, pulling the plug on operations in France, Germany, Italy, and Spain.

It marked the second time in 2022 that the brand had cut jobs after it announced similar redundancies in the UK in June of that year.

Last month, Spanish soccer club Valencia announced local real estate group TM Real Group would replace Cazoo as its main sponsor only one year after the car retailer signed a multi-year contract ahead of the 2022-23 season.

Cazoo also ended its sponsorship of English Premier League side Aston Villa, French side Marseille, and German club SC Freiburg. It also chose not to renew its agreements with the England Wales Cricket Board and World Snooker Tour.

In April, it was announced Betfred would replace Cazoo as the main sponsor of the UK’s top flat racing classics, the Derby and the Oaks.
